Local tips
- Visit early in the morning for the freshest produce and to enjoy a quieter shopping experience.
- Try the local delicacies, such as potica (a traditional cake) and štruklji (rolled dumplings) while you explore.
- Check the market's schedule for special events or seasonal festivals that showcase local crafts and foods.
- Bring cash, as some vendors may not accept credit cards.
